Transaction 2e363041c129e08ce3918efbafb1290343b7502508007f94b4d4f0983157023b
1 Input
1 Output
-
2e363041c129e08ce3918efbafb1290343b7502508007f94b4d4f0983157023b:0
- value
- 530586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 917533869d8e5bff9677704ae403ec43be429dc2 OP_EQUAL
- address
- 3Ex8JeScYfprqiiSvHfwd4deXLX1dkYRnf